The phrase references a recurring theme found within the lyrical content of songs performed by the recording artist NBA Youngboy. This theme commonly depicts a detachment from or absence of affection, often focusing on experiences of hardship, betrayal, and emotional resilience in the face of adversity. As an example, a song exploring this theme might delve into the challenges of navigating relationships amidst a difficult upbringing or the perceived lack of genuine support from peers.
The importance of this thematic exploration lies in its resonance with a particular audience demographic. It provides a voice to individuals who may have experienced similar circumstances, fostering a sense of connection and validation. The prevalence of this theme throughout the artist’s discography has contributed significantly to his distinct artistic identity and appeal, establishing a strong connection with listeners who identify with the emotional rawness and vulnerability displayed in the narrative.
